## Session Handling — ParcelPing Webhook

The ParcelPing webhook at Droviq does not use cookies. Each delivery event from the Kestrelhaus carrier feed must carry a bearer token in the Authorization header. Tokens rotate every 12 hours via the Vaultling sidecar; never cache beyond that window.

If a 401 comes back, do not retry — fetch a fresh token first. Retrying with a stale token trips the rate limiter for 15 minutes.

For local testing against the staging endpoint, use the token below.

session JWT of fajof-bahop = eyJhbGciOiJIUzI1NiIsInR5cCI6IkpXVCJ9.eyJzdWIiOiIqgHoPSIn0.DAyxzh8y

**TICKET: Vault locked — SDK parity blocker**

The Bramleaf vault sealed itself after the parity test suite ran against both the Korvo-JS and Korvo-Go SDKs. Go client lacks envelope rotation; JS has it. Mismatch triggered tamper lockout. Parity fix tracked separately. To unseal the vault and resume testing, use the recovery passphrase below.

vault phrase of yaguf-hahaf = druath-holix

### Capacity note: tailcat

tailcat streams logs from the Ostermark fleet over a single fan-in gateway. Each session holds one buffer per shard; memory scales linearly with concurrent tails. At current fleet size, 200 concurrent sessions is the ceiling before the gateway pages. Don't raise buffer size to fix dropped lines — raise flush frequency instead. Sizing math starts from these constants.

constants for yaduf-fahag:
BUDGETS = {
    "kelix": 528,
    "briwyn": 734,
}